Job Summary

Lead Micron’s centralized failure analysis and yield engineering organization, operating 24/7 across global sites. Own the multi-year PYE strategy aligned to technology roadmap and customer requirements, advise executive leadership on technology readiness and product quality/yield risks, and direct rapid-response operations for escalations and new product qualifications. Drive customer RMA root-cause investigations and 8D corrective actions, build leader and engineer bench strength, and scale PYE’s lab and enterprise capabilities using advanced analytics and AI-enabled workflows.

Key Responsibilities

  • •Define and execute the multi-year strategic vision for PYE aligned with Micron’s technology roadmap and customer requirements.
  • •Provide strategic counsel to executive leadership on technology readiness, product quality risks, and yield critical decisions.
  • •Direct PYE’s 24/7 global operations, driving standardized methodologies, cycle-time performance, and readiness for critical escalations and new product qualifications.
  • •Lead customer-facing RMA root-cause investigations and formal 8D corrective action processes, including qualification support.
  • •Own and scale PYE’s enterprise capability and lab roadmap, standardizing global failure analysis execution and translating findings into process/design improvements with partners.

Key Requirements

  • •Minimum of 20 years of experience in semiconductor failure analysis, yield engineering, or closely related disciplines, including at least 10 years in global leadership roles.
  • •Experience leading large, globally distributed organizations and building/sustaining high-performing teams.
  • •Demonstrated ability to define and execute a multi-year strategic vision aligned with technology roadmap and customer requirements.
  • •Ability to provide strategic counsel to executive leadership on technology readiness, product quality risks, and yield critical decisions.
  • •Excellent communication and interpersonal skills to engage effectively across all levels of the organization.
